1967 Jaguar 240 vs. 2007 Land Rover Discovery
To start off, 2007 Land Rover Discovery is newer by 40 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1967 Jaguar 240.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1967 Jaguar 240 would be higher. At 3,442 cc (6 cylinders), 1967 Jaguar 240 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1967 Jaguar 240 (208 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 21 more horse power than 2007 Land Rover Discovery. (187 HP @ 4000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1967 Jaguar 240 should accelerate faster than 2007 Land Rover Discovery.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 Land Rover Discovery weights approximately 1188 kg more than 1967 Jaguar 240.
Let's talk about torque, 2007 Land Rover Discovery (441 Nm @ 1900 RPM) has 141 more torque (in Nm) than 1967 Jaguar 240. (300 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 2007 Land Rover Discovery will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1967 Jaguar 240.
